Notice of Bidding Systems

    Section 8(a)(8) (43 U.S.C. 1337(a)(8)) of the Outer Continental 
Shelf Lands Act (OCSLA) requires that, at least 30 days before any 
lease sale, a Notice be submitted to the Congress and published in the 
Federal Register.

[[Page 7488]]

    This Notice of Bidding Systems is for Sale 172, Central Gulf of 
Mexico, scheduled to be held in March 1999, as well as for all future 
sales, until and unless notice is given that an alternative system will 
be adopted.
    The Minerals Management Service has mainly used the cash bonus bid 
with a fixed royalty rate since 1978. The 1978 law requiring notice of 
the bidding systems and the rationale behind each system anticipated 
the use of many different systems. We have determined, and explained 
previously, that the system currently in use best meets our mission 
objectives. Unless the MMS publishes a Notice announcing use of a 
different bidding system, we will continue to use the cash bonus/fixed 
royalty rate system for future sales. The specific blocks offered under 
each system will be shown on the ``Lease Terms and Economic 
Conditions'' map that is prepared for each lease sale.
